History - Mzilikazi Khumalo (c. 1790 – 9 September 1868)
Mzilikazi Khumalo (c. 1790 – 9 September 1868) born in Mkuze was a Southern African king who founded the Mthwakazi Kingdom now known as Matabeleland, in what became British South Africa Company-ruled Rhodesia and is now Zimbabwe.
His name means "the great road". He was born the son of Mashobane kaMangethe near Mkuze, Zululand (now known as KwaZulu-Natal in South Africa), and died at Ingama, Matabeleland (near Bulawayo, Zimbabwe).

Many consider him to be the greatest Southern African military leader after the Zulu king Shaka. In his autobiography, David Livingstone referred to Mzilikazi as the second most impressive leader he encountered on the African continent.
